#677988 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#677988 is composed of 40.4% red, 47.5%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.3% cyan, 11%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 207.3 degrees, a saturation of 13.8% and a lightness of 46.9%. #677988 color hex could be obtained by blending #cef2ff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#677988 color description : Dark grayish blue.
#677988 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#677988 has RGB values of R:103, G:121,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 6781320.

Shades and Tints of #677988
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020202 is the darkest color, while #f6f7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#677988
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#70787f is the less saturated color, while #0282ed is the most saturated one.
